Decora Lavender (one plant)
(
Bury 1979
)
This variety has a most attractive lavender pink colour and is a popular choice. If you are growing a mixed basket then this can add to the beauty as it smothers itself in lilac flowers. Or grow them on their own for a “ball” of colour. The Decoras don’t need any pinching - they just naturally grow into a bushy shape. If you are only going to grow one basket this year then make it a Decora basket.
